Why You Might Need a VPN for FanDuel

FanDuel uses GPS signals, Wi-Fi triangulation, and a geolocation compliance service called GeoComply to verify your physical location before allowing wagering. This means if you’re in a state where FanDuel Sportsbook or Casino isn’t licensed — or if you’re traveling — you’ll get a “Restricted Location” error even if you have a legitimate account.

Here’s where FanDuel products are currently available:

FanDuel ProductAvailable In
SportsbookArizona, Arkansas, Colorado, Connecticut, D.C.,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Kansas, Kentucky, Louisiana, Maryland, Massachusetts, Michigan, Missouri, New Jersey, New York, North Carolina, Ohio, Pennsylvania, Tennessee, Vermont, Virginia, West Virginia, Wyoming + Ontario (Canada)
CasinoConnecticut, Michigan,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, West Virginia + Ontario (Canada)
Daily Fantasy SportsMost US states (check FanDuel’s site for exclusions)
FaceOff / Picks / RacingBroadly available, including FL, TX, CA, GA

Beyond geo-access, there are solid everyday reasons to use a VPN with FanDuel even in a legal state — especially if you’re connecting on public Wi-Fi at a sportsbar, hotel, or airport. Your FanDuel account is tied to payment methods and personal data, making it a high-value target on unsecured networks.

Can FanDuel Detect VPNs?

Yes — and this is important to understand. FanDuel uses a compliance-grade geolocation service called GeoComply to verify your physical location for every wagering session. GeoComply doesn’t just check your IP address — it can also use GPS signals (on mobile), Wi-Fi triangulation, and device sensor data. Even if a VPN masks your IP, other signals can still reveal your actual location.

FanDuel’s own troubleshooting documentation explicitly tells users to disconnect from any VPN or external network if they’re experiencing “Restricted Location” errors. That’s a clear signal that VPN traffic is regularly flagged by their system.

Account risk: FanDuel’s Terms of Use explicitly prohibit using proxy servers or similar technology to misrepresent your location. Violations can result in forfeiture of winnings or account cancellation. Use a VPN for privacy and network security — understand the risks before using it to change your apparent location.

FanDuel VPN Troubleshooting

If you’re having issues connecting through a VPN, here are the fixes I’ve found most effective:

  • Try a different server. If one New Jersey server doesn’t work, switch to another in the same state — VPN IP ranges do get blacklisted over time, and a fresh server often fixes it.
  • Enable obfuscation. Make sure Camouflage Mode (Surfshark) or obfuscated servers (NordVPN) are active. Standard VPN traffic is easier to detect than obfuscated traffic.
  • Clear browser cache and cookies. Cached location data can leak your real location even with a VPN running.
  • Check for IP/DNS leaks. Visit a site like ipleak.net to confirm your VPN isn’t leaking your real IP or DNS requests.
  • Switch protocols. If WireGuard is triggering detection, try switching to OpenVPN or the provider’s proprietary protocol (e.g. Surfshark’s IKEv2).
  • Contact VPN support. Most premium VPNs have 24/7 live chat — they can often point you to servers that are currently working with specific platforms.

Is It Legal to Use a VPN for FanDuel in the US?

VPNs are legal to use in the United States. However, using a VPN specifically to misrepresent your location on a regulated gambling platform is against FanDuel’s Terms of Use and could violate state gambling laws depending on your jurisdiction. The legal risk falls on you as the user, not the VPN provider.

There are completely legitimate reasons to use a VPN with FanDuel — protecting your connection on public Wi-Fi, reducing ISP visibility into your browsing, and guarding a high-value account from network-level threats. Those use cases are both legal and sensible.
